I've never had *that* problem myself. I ftp'ed the X11R6 distribution
over my ppp link (all 8 megs of it) and it seemed to work okay. It
certainly couldn't hurt to try and use ncftp.

ncftp can be obtained from ftp.cs.unl.edu in /pub/ncftp
ncurses can be obtained from ftp.gnu.ai.mit.edu in /pub/gnu

Both programs configure and make "out of the box". Compile and install
ncurses first so that ncftp will notice them and take advantage of
them.
